OpusClip is the best-known tool in the long-to-short pipeline: feed it a podcast, webinar or YouTube upload and it returns vertical clips with animated captions, the speaker kept in frame by auto-reframe, and a virality score ranking which ones to post. For creators sitting on hours of unedited talking-head footage, the time saved is real, and the captions and reframing are good enough to publish with light touch-up. Treat the virality score with scepticism — it is an opaque number, not a prediction you can hold anyone to, and the ranking often disagrees with what actually performs. The deeper limitation is structural: the model finds clips by following spoken words, so it works well on people talking and poorly on anything where the interesting moment is visual, musical or silent. Expect to fix clip boundaries by hand, since the cut frequently lands a beat early or a sentence late. The free tier watermarks exports and holds media for only a few days.

Pros & cons
Pros
- Saves hours of manual scrubbing on long talking-head content
- Auto-reframe and captions are reliable enough to publish with light edits
- Imports directly from YouTube, Drive, Zoom and other sources
- Free tier is usable for evaluating the workflow
Cons
- Virality score is opaque and should not drive decisions on its own
- Clip in/out points routinely need manual correction
- Works well only on speech-led video — visual or musical moments get missed
- Free exports carry a watermark and media is deleted after a few days
